Kids apparel retailer Gymboree may soon declare chapter 11 bankruptcy protection for the second time in under two years. Industry-wide sales of children’s apparel were weak ahead of the previous chapter 11 period. That’s not the case this time around given industry-wide seaborne imports of kids apparel to the U.S. rose 4.4% in 4Q following an average 3.1% in the previous three quarters. Gymboree’s imports dropped to negligible levels in December – which may reflect reporting as much as activity – though the firm’s imports had already dropped 31.4% year over year in the first nine months ...
